There are tons of benefits to gifts in the workplace. According to Indeed, these include boosting morale to increasing motivation or a sense of value at the company, ensuring the workplace isn't a toxic work environment. But when it comes to giving corporate gifts, there are a few considerations that differ from a birthday present for your friend. You might wonder, “What are the rules for corporate gifts?” and budget is usually the main consideration.

It’s common to see gifts under $50 as a starting point, but things like retirement gifts or luxury corporate gift ideas might warrant a higher spend. Other than that, it’s important to be mindful of commonsense workplace guidelines for what’s appropriate.

4. Self-Watering Plant

Add a calming presence to your employee's space with a low-maintenance plant that adds a gentle scent to the room. This corporate gift from Easyplant includes self-watering pots that only need to be topped up once a month. Include it in a corporate gift basket along with some other treats to really make their day.

14. Food Box From Caroo

Treat your team to a special snack box from Caroo and know that you’re doing something good, too! For every corporate meal that is delivered, Caroo donates a meal to a family in need through Feeding America. This corporate gifting idea is a no-brainer because you get to treat your team and feel good about it. Offerings are available for all tastes and budgets with treats like coffee, cookies and even candles.
